Example dashboard layout

A well-structured Excel dashboard typically includes a title or header, a set of key performance indicators (KPIs), a few supporting charts, a data table, and interactive controls. Consider a layout with: (1) KPI cards for Revenue, Growth, and Units Sold; (2) a line chart showing monthly trends; (3) a column chart comparing regions or products; (4) a small table summarizing top customers or products; (5) slicers for Date, Region, and Category. This arrangement keeps the most important insights front and center while enabling filters for deeper exploration.

Data preparation and structure

The foundation of a reliable dashboard is clean, well-structured data. Start with a single, tabular data source (a named Excel Table is ideal) containing columns such as Date, Category, Region, Revenue, Units, and Cost. If your data comes from multiple sources, consider loading it into Power Query or using relationships in the Data Model to join tables. Normalize date formats, remove duplicates, and ensure consistent category labels. A well-prepared dataset makes visuals consistent and reduces confusion when slicers are used.

Interactivity: slicers and filters

Interactivity is what transforms a static grid of visuals into a decision-support tool. Create slicers connected to the Data Model or the workbook data table and link them to multiple visuals so a single filter controls everything. Common slicers include Date ranges, Regions, and Product Categories. If using a Data Model, you can also add a timeline slicer for date-based filtering. Always test each slicer across all charts to ensure consistent results.

Troubleshooting common issues

If visuals appear misaligned, check your grid alignment and snap-to-grid settings. When slicers don’t filter all visuals, verify that charts are tied to the same data source or model, and ensure relationships are properly defined. If numbers don’t refresh after data changes, confirm that calculations aren’t set to manual and that data connections are intact. Finally, avoid overcomplicating dashboards with too many visuals; prioritize a few that tell the story best.

Steps

Estimated time: 1–2 hours

  1. 1

    Prepare your data

    Ensure your data is clean, normalized, and in a tabular format. Create an Excel Table, name it, and check that date fields are consistent. This foundation makes all visuals reliable and easy to refresh.

    Tip: Convert the data range to a Table (Ctrl+T) and name it for easy reference.
  2. 2

    Create a data model

    Load the table into the Data Model (Data > Get & Transform > From Table/Range). Establish relationships if you have multiple tables (e.g., Orders, Customers, Products) to enable cross-table visuals.

    Tip: Use a primary key like OrderID and ensure relationships are one-to-many where appropriate.
  3. 3

    Set up the dashboard sheet

    Add a dedicated dashboard sheet with a clean grid. Create placeholders for KPIs, charts, a small data table, and slicers. Align visuals for a cohesive, scannable layout.

    Tip: Use consistent margins and snap objects to align edges.
  4. 4

    Add core visuals

    Insert a few key visuals: a trend line chart, a regional bar chart, and a top-products table. Keep fonts readable and limit the color set to your palette.

    Tip: Label each chart with a concise title that communicates its question.
  5. 5

    Connect slicers

    Add slicers for Date, Region, and Category. Connect them to all visuals so one filter drives the entire dashboard.

    Tip: Test each slicer against every chart to ensure consistent filtering.
  6. 6

    Polish and validate

    Apply a restrained color scheme, tidy formatting, and axis labels. Validate calculations and check for data refresh behavior.

    Tip: Use a small sample audience to sanity-check readability before sharing.
  7. 7

    Share and refresh

    Save the workbook in a shared location and set up automatic data refresh if pulling from external sources. Document assumptions and data sources in a dedicated sheet.

    Tip: Include a readme tab with data source and version notes.

How do I refresh data in a dashboard?

If using static Excel data, refresh by re-importing or updating the source tables. For connected data models, use Data > Refresh All to update visuals across the dashboard.
